Frequently Asked Questions

How much can I deduct on my taxes?

If your vehicle sells for more than $500, you deduct the full sale price. If it sells for $500 or less, you may deduct up to $500.

Can I donate a car on behalf of someone else?

Yes, with proper authorization and documentation showing you have the right to donate the vehicle.

How is the sale price determined?

Vehicles are sold at auction or to licensed recyclers. The sale price is based on condition, demand, and market value.

What types of vehicles can I donate?

We accept cars, trucks, vans, SUVs, motorcycles, boats, and RVs in most conditions. Even vehicles that no longer run can be accepted.

What paperwork will I receive?

You will receive an initial donation receipt at pickup and IRS Form 1098-C after your vehicle is sold, which you use for your tax deduction.

Kansas Title Transfer & Paperwork

Sign the Kansas title as seller and print the charity as buyer. Complete the odometer disclosure. Remove your license plates and either transfer them or surrender them to your county treasurer.

Your Tax Deduction

Donating your vehicle can lead to valuable tax deductions! According to IRS rules, if your vehicle sells for more than $500, you can deduct the amount it sold for. If it sells for less than $500, you can deduct its fair market value, up to $500. To ensure you maximize your deduction, we provide you with IRS Form 1098-C after your vehicle is picked up. This form is essential for your tax records, confirming your contribution and detailing the sale of your vehicle.
